What Are Vietnamese Hair Frontals And Closure Wigs?

Before diving into the differences between a frontal and a closure wig, we need to understand what they are.

Vietnamese Hair Frontal Wigs

A Vietnamese frontal wig usually covers the entire front of your head, from ear to ear, and may even reach your nape. This type of Vietnamese hair wig gives your hairline a more realistic appearance because the lace material lets your skin show, blending in perfectly with your scalp. The back of these wigs may be composed of a combination of lace and other materials, such as silk or polyurethane. Sometimes, it may be made entirely of lace.

Closure Wigs

A Vietnamese hair closure wig covers your entire head. It covers the top, usually from ear to ear. The closure is typically made of silk or lace. The wig cap of this wig is sewn with a pre-made closure piece. A closure wig enables a natural-looking section of your hair, either the middle or the side.

Vietnamese Hair Frontal Wigs vs. Closure Wigs: What’s The Difference?

You should know the differences between a frontal and closure wig to choose the best for you. Let’s examine the primary variations in cost, size, base material, and styling versatility.

Base Material

These Vietnamese hair wigs are typically made of lace, but the material can be changed, affecting the wig’s overall feel and longevity.

Vietnamese hair frontal wigs may bring more comfort and a natural look because it is typically made of breathable, lightweight lace or silk lace. Your scalp can breathe thanks to the lace. This reduces irritation and heat buildup.

A closure wig is composed of silk or lace, just like frontals. However, they might use a thicker or more resilient lace material since they only cover a portion of your head. Because they provide a smoother finish and a shiny appearance, they are beloved by many people.

Size

The size is the most obvious difference between a closure and a frontal wig.

Frontal wigs usually cover your entire scalp from ear to ear. As a result, they are typically larger and more difficult to install.

Closure wigs are smaller in size. They typically measure 4×4 or 5×5 inches. Because you don’t have to put the wig around your head, you can install these wigs more easily.

Styling Versatility

Styling versatility is one of the most significant factors when choosing between a frontal and a closure wig.

You can create a variety of hairstyles with a full lace front, ranging from a sophisticated updo to a sleek ponytail. You may also change the hairline with the lace front. This helps you have a natural look and a perfect match with your natural scalp.

Frontal wigs are more flexible than closure wigs. With a closure wig, the number of styles you can create is limited. But you can still style the hair in several ways, such as curly, wavy, or straight bob wigs.

Cost

Frontal wigs are typically more costly than closure wigs because they cover the entire scalp and require more lace material. Frontal wigs are usually the more expensive option. Their price can vary based on the lace material, hair quality, and overall design of the wig.

Closure wigs are less costly than frontal wigs because they require less lace material and are simpler to install. If you want a natural look without going over budget, a closure wig is a less expensive option for you.

Can I Wear A Wig With A Closure In A Ponytail?

Yes, you can wear a ponytail with a closure wig. However, it won’t look as natural as a frontal wig. A frontal wig will give you more options for sleek ponytails and updos naturally.

What Is The Average Lifespan Of A Clouser Wig?

Depending on proper maintenance, a closure wig can last anywhere from six months to a year. Its lifespan can be increased with careful handling and upkeep.
